why non metal does not react with water and acids

Answer» Non-metals will normally not react with water, however, non-metal oxides will react with water to form acids. In this example, chlorine gas will react with water to form hydrochloric acid and hypochlorous acid. Non metals do not react with acids . Usually a metal reacts with acid to produce hydrogen gas while this is not observed with non metals, this is because metals are electro-positive . therefore metals can give electrons to hydrogen which is liberated as hydrogen gas while is not observed with non metals.
